OK i just bought a 1987 Toyota supra turbo (awesome car)
it has a very odd problem

1. IT has a slight tick or knock coming from the head (very slight could be lifters, i personally dont think it should be a problem yet or is one at all)

2. It stutters, when you floor it, random increments of power.

3. Has been diagnosed and throws of the knock sensor code

4. slightly overheats- but does not show on temp gague (mainly when in boost)
spits out water too, and thermostat has been removed

my question to you guys is, why is it stuttering? and how can i fix this and could the overheating be caused by the timing being off a notch. (i hear turbo cars are sensitive to timing) i bought it for 1,200 and sold my pos cavalier for 700, i need to use it to get to work for the next week, but should have at least 1000 to spead on it, by next week (what should i do with the money to get this beast running , put your self in my shoes

i can avoid overheating by staying out of boost mainly, if it does get hot, its nothing major , just a minor boil or water movement in system.

anyway plz help i wana turn this thing into a beast

:wink: If it spits water back out the rad.cap i would be checking the head gasket. It sounds 2 me like the gasket is blowed and it's blowing compression back into the water jacket.
